  • 标题: 现代水力发电厂无人(少人)值班模式的研究A Hydraulic Power Plant No (Small) on Duty Mode

    作者: 邹伦森, 刘贞超, 雍学模, 朱亮, 焦一, 段云丰

    关键字: 无人值班, 鲁布革, 制度Unattended; Lubuge; System

    期刊名称: 《Management Science and Engineering》, Vol.2 No.2, 2013-06-18

    摘要: 为适应新的管理体制,赶超国际先进管理水平,原国家电力公司决定开展建设国际一流水电厂工作,并颁发《国家电力公司国际一流水力发电厂考核标准(试行)》。鲁布革水力发电厂为配合国内建设国际一流水力发电厂工作,适应当前水电厂改革形势的需要,在总结研究水电厂“无人值班”(少人值守)工作经验的基础上,不断改革值班方式。鲁布革电厂现在已经形成了一套成熟成功的无人值班模式,鲁布革电厂走在了中国水电厂无人值班工作模式的前列。In order to adapt to the new management system and to catch up with the advanced international level, the former state power company decided to carry out the construction of the international first-class power plant, and issue the “assessment criteria of international first-class hydroelectric power plant, the national electric power company (for Trial Implementation)”. In order to construct the international first-class hydropower and meet the needs of current hydro-plant’s reform situation, Lubuge hydroelectric power plant continuously reformed the attended mode based on the research of experiences on the “unmanned on duty” (few people on duty). Lubuge power plant has now formed a set of mature and successful unattended mode, which made Lubuge power plant walk ahead in China.
